This low, spreading shrub boasts fire-engine red new leaves followed by small, fragrant flowers in mid-late spring. The leaves turn a shiny green in summer and come fall, foliage is set ablaze with deep hues of burgundy-red. Good for woodland gardens, mixed boarders, as a low hedge, or even in containers.
Attracts pollinators
Part shade. Average, acidic, humusy, moist-wetter, well-draining soil. Zone 6-9.
Maintains a compact, neat shape without pruning.
